What is the Septic Realty Inspection Application?
The Septic Realty Inspection Application is a critical document for property transactions in Ohio, specifically designed to facilitate the inspection of septic systems. This application plays an essential role in ensuring that septic systems meet local codes and regulations prior to property sales. For property owners and real estate agents, this form is necessary to provide assurance that the septic system is in good operating condition, safeguarding the value of the property.
Purpose and Benefits of the Septic Realty Inspection Application
The primary purpose of the septic system inspection application is to confirm that septic systems comply with Ohio septic inspection rules before transactions occur. Homeowners and agents benefit from using this form as it streamlines the inspection process, minimizes delays in real estate transactions, and promotes compliance with environmental standards. Moreover, having an approved inspection is crucial for protecting homeowners against potential liabilities related to septic system failures.

Who is eligible to complete the Septic Realty Inspection Application?
Homeowners or their agents in Ohio are eligible to complete the Septic Realty Inspection Application. It is essential that the property owner is present during the actual inspection.
Are there deadlines to submit the Septic Realty Inspection Application?
While specific deadlines may vary by county in Ohio, it’s recommended to submit the form well in advance of the desired inspection date to ensure timely processing.
How can I submit the Septic Realty Inspection Application once completed?
You can submit the completed Septic Realty Inspection Application electronically through pdfFiller or print it out and deliver it to your local health department based on your jurisdiction’s requirements.
What supporting documents should accompany the application?
Typically, you may need to provide documentation regarding the property's septic system, ownership proof, and any previous inspection reports if available.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out the application?
Ensure all fields are properly filled out and legible. Common mistakes include missing signatures, incorrect dates, or providing incomplete property information which can delay the inspection process.
What is the processing time for the Septic Realty Inspection Application?
Processing times can vary by county; however, it generally takes a few days to a few weeks. Contact your local health department for specific timelines.
Are there any fees associated with the inspection application?
Fees for the septic inspection application can vary by location and may depend on the type of inspection needed. Check with your local authorities for any applicable fees.
